A CAMPAIGN for a new GP surgery to satisfy an ‘unmet need’ in Wycombe has been revived – but the location remains a mystery. A petition to ensure that a “new health centre and doctors surgery” gets the go-ahead in Downley and Disraeli wards is gaining interest – but organisers are keeping precise details of the preferred site close to their chests.
PICTURED: Cllr Khalil Ahmed (right), Trevor Snaith and Melanie Smith Cllr Khalil Ahmed, former Wycombe District councillor Trevor Snaith, and ward council hopeful Melanie Smith are behind the campaign. They have had “provisional conversations” with The Pastures Church about the possibility of a new health centre “within their land” – while also claiming to have “identified a location within Downley” the trio said was ‘plausible, but yet to be announced’.
